The 1916 Cumberland vs. Georgia Tech football game was a college football game played on October 7, 1916, between the Georgia Tech Engineers and the Cumberland College Bulldogs. The game became the most lopsided in the history of college football, as Georgia Tech was victorious 222-0.Georgia Tech had a total of 1650 yards (all rushing) while Cumberland had -96 yardshttp://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/1916_Cumberland_vs._Georgia_Tech_football_game
